Adirondack Land Swap for Olympic Venue
Amendment to Allow Land Swap Involving State Forest Preserve Land at Mount Van Hoevenberg
This constitutional amendment authorized a one-time land swap that allows the state to exchange a small parcel of protected Adirondack Forest Preserve land for privately held land of equal or greater value and environmental quality. The swap was needed to allow upgrades to the Mount Van Hoevenberg Olympic sports complex in Lake Placid in preparation for potential future Olympic events. The swapped land stays fully protected — only its official classification changes.
